書名:DSP技術原理與應用
:32.00元
售價:21.8元,便宜10.2元,摺扣68
作者:劉嚮東著
齣版社:中國電力齣版社
齣版日期:2007-05-01
ISBN:9787508353708
字數:
頁碼:
版次:1
裝幀:平裝
開本:
商品重量:0.440kg
本書係統介紹瞭TMS320C2000係列DSP的總體結構、CPU及存儲器映像、尋址方式、指令係統等,重點闡述瞭CCS2軟件集成開發環境和匯編程序開發及C語言程序設計、DSP的定點浮點運算、TMS320C2000係列小係統硬件設計與擴展接口設計、事件管理器及正弦波脈寬調製/電壓空間矢量PWM控製。本書還結閤TMS320C2000係列DSP的特點介紹瞭TMS320C2000係列在電機控製、伺服係統和電力係統監測與控製中的應用,對TMS320C2000應用過程中齣現的主要問題和解決方法進行瞭總結。 
  本書內容涵蓋瞭TMS320C2000係列DSP應用係統的設計基礎知識和軟硬件開發的基本內容,給齣瞭大量DSP係統硬件設計的典型方案的原理圖和軟件代碼。本書麵嚮的讀者對象主要是各領域中從事自動控製、能源變換、儀器儀錶和信號處理的科研及工程技術人員,也可作為高等學校工業自動化、電力電子、自動控製、儀器儀錶、電力係統自動化和通信等專業高年級本科生及碩士研究生的參考書。
叢書序
前言
章 緒論
 1.1 DSP的結構特點
 1.2 DSP的發展曆程
 1.3 DSP芯片的種類及主要技術指標
 1.4 DSP的應用領域和發展方嚮
 1.5 TI公司TMS320係列DSP
 1.6 AD公司的DSP芯片
 1.7 AT&T公司的DSP芯片
 1.8 Motorola公司的DSP芯片
第2章 TMS320C2000係列DSP的基本特點及其硬件功能結構
 2.1 TMS320C2000係列DSP的基本特點
 2.2 TMS320LF240x芯片特點與總體結構
 2.3 TMS320F2812 DSP芯片特點與總體結
 2.4 DSP的程序控製問題
 2.5 尋址方式
第3章 CCS2軟件集成開發環境和DSP軟件設計
 3.1 CCS2集成開發環境
 3.2 TMS320C2000編譯器的匯編程序開發
 3.3 TMS320LF240x C編譯器的C程序開發
 3.4 DSP的軟件工程管理
 3.5 C語言和匯編語言的混閤編程方法
 3.6 簡單的DSP程序開發
第4章 DSP係統的定點浮點運算
 4.1 定點DSP的定標與數值處理
 4.2 基本定點算術運算的實現
 4.3 浮點數的格式
 4.4 DSP基本浮點運算
第5章 DSP小係統的硬件設計
 5.1 DSP係統的基本硬件設計
 5.2 JTAG仿真接口
 5.3 3.3V和5V混閤邏輯係統電平轉換接口設計
第6章 DSP係統的擴展接口設計
 6.1 DSP芯片的存儲器擴展接口設計
 6.2 輸入輸齣接口的設計
 6.3 數模轉換接口電路的設計與擴展
 6.4 串行通信接口的設計與擴展
第7章 事件管理器及SPWM/SVPWM控製
 7.1 DSP的事件管理器
 7.2 正弦波脈寬調製(SPWM)
 7.3 電壓空間矢量PWM控製
第8章 TMS320C2000係列應用係統設計
 8.1 基於DSP的永磁同步電機矢量控製
 8.2 基於主從式DSP係統的天綫伺服係統容錯設計
 8.3 基於TMS320F2812的電能質量監測係統
 8.4 基於DSP的電力有源濾波器
 8.5 基於TMS320LF2407的無功補償設計
參考文獻
從工具鏈的角度來看,這本書的實用價值達到瞭一個很高的水平。它並沒有僅僅停留在理論層麵,而是花瞭相當的篇幅去介紹如何將設計好的算法轉化為可以在目標硬件上運行的代碼。書中對交叉編譯環境的配置、匯編語言與$ ext{C}$語言的混閤編程技巧都有詳盡的介紹,這對於想從事嵌入式$ ext{DSP}$開發的人來說,是無價之寶。特彆是在討論浮點數與定點數轉換的實用技巧時,作者給齣瞭大量的$ ext{C}$語言代碼片段,並結閤瞭特定編譯器(如$ ext{GCC}$的$ ext{DSP}$擴展)的優化特性進行講解。我嘗試著將書中的一個小型的實時濾波實例移植到我正在使用的某個$ ext{MCU}$平颱上,發現書中所提供的代碼框架和優化思路,使得移植工作比我預想的要順利得多。這本書不僅僅是“教你如何計算”,更重要的是“教你如何把計算跑起來並跑得高效”,這種對工程實踐流程的全麵覆蓋,體現瞭作者深厚的行業經驗,使得這本書的價值遠超一般的教材範疇。
評分這本書的語言風格可以說是嚴謹而不失啓發性。作者在闡述復雜數學模型時,傾嚮於使用清晰、邏輯性極強的論證鏈條,避免瞭過度的文學渲染,保證瞭專業信息的準確傳達。但有趣的是,在每章的末尾,作者都會設置一個“思考題”或者“進階探索”部分。這些部分往往不會直接給齣答案,而是引導讀者去思考當前知識點在更前沿領域(比如$ ext{MIMO}$通信或深度學習加速)的應用潛力。這種設計極大地激發瞭我的自主學習欲望。我發現自己經常會因為一個開放性的問題,而重新查閱相關文獻,並嘗試用書中介紹的方法去解決它。此外,書中的圖錶質量非常高,很多關鍵的信號處理流程圖和硬件框圖都清晰地展示瞭數據流和控製流的關係,這對於理解係統級的設計非常有幫助。尤其是在講解$ ext{DSP}$的流水綫結構時,配閤時間軸的示意圖,瞬間就將原本抽象的並行處理概念具象化瞭,極大地提升瞭閱讀效率和理解深度。
評分初次捧讀這本《DSP技術原理與應用》,我本以為會是一本枯燥的理論大全,但讀下來纔發現,它更像是一本精心編排的“數字信號處理實戰指南”。首先,這本書在概念的引入上就非常高明。作者沒有急於拋齣復雜的數學公式,而是選擇從實際應用場景入手,比如音頻處理、圖像識彆中的挑戰,這一下子就抓住瞭讀者的興趣。舉個例子,講解傅裏葉變換時,它不是簡單地羅列$ ext{DFT}$和$ ext{FFT}$的定義,而是通過一個生動的例子——分析一段音樂的頻譜構成——來解釋為什麼需要這些工具,以及它們是如何將時域信號轉化為頻域信息的。這種“先說用途,再說原理”的敘事方式,極大地降低瞭初學者的門檻。更值得稱贊的是,書中的算法推導部分,雖然嚴謹,但每一步都有詳盡的文字解釋和清晰的圖示輔助,使得即便是像$ ext{LMS}$自適應濾波器這類稍顯復雜的課題,也能被層層剝開,讓人豁然開朗。我特彆喜歡它對不同濾波器結構(如$ ext{FIR}$和$ ext{IIR}$)的比較分析,不僅給齣瞭它們各自的優缺點,還探討瞭在特定硬件資源限製下的權衡選擇,這種工程師視角的分析是很多教科書所欠缺的。整體而言,這本書成功地架起瞭理論知識與工程實踐之間的橋梁,讓人覺得$ ext{DSP}$不再是高不可攀的象牙塔學問。
評分坦率地說,市麵上很多$ ext{DSP}$書籍在“應用”這一塊都寫得比較膚淺,要麼隻是簡單羅列幾個應用場景,要麼就是把應用代碼堆砌上去。然而,這本《DSP技術原理與應用》在應用部分的深度,完全超齣瞭我的預期。它真正做到瞭“技術服務於應用”。例如,在介紹$ ext{FFT}$的應用時,它不僅展示瞭如何計算頻譜,還深入探討瞭如何在噪聲環境下利用加窗函數(如漢寜窗、海明窗)來提高頻率分辨率和抑製柵欄效應。更讓我印象深刻的是,書中有一個關於$ ext{PID}$控製器在$ ext{DSP}$中實現的章節,它不僅給齣瞭離散化的過程,還詳細分析瞭在實時係統中,如何處理采樣率不一緻性以及如何優化定時中斷的服務程序以保證控製迴路的穩定性。這種對工程細節的關注,使得書中的每一個應用案例都顯得非常“落地”。它不是在紙上談兵地展示公式,而是告訴你,當你把這個算法放到一個有資源限製的實時係統中時,你真正需要考慮哪些因素,以及如何通過巧妙的算法設計來規避這些限製。
評分這本書的結構編排,簡直是為我量身定製的學習路徑。我尤其欣賞作者在介紹完基礎的$ ext{DSP}$理論之後,立刻無縫銜接到具體的硬件實現層麵。比如,當講解完量化噪聲和溢齣問題後,緊接著就深入剖析瞭定點數運算與浮點數運算在實際$ ext{DSP}$芯片上的性能差異和資源消耗。這種理論與實踐的緊密結閤,讓學習過程充滿瞭“成就感”。我記得在講解$ ext{DSP}$指令集架構時,作者沒有泛泛而談,而是選取瞭當前市場上主流的幾款架構(比如$ ext{TI}$的$ ext{C6000}$係列或者$ ext{ADI}$的係列芯片)作為範例,詳細對比瞭它們在並行處理能力、片上緩存設計上的異同。通過代碼層麵的僞指令示例,讀者可以清晰地看到理論中的“乘纍加操作”是如何被高效地映射到硬件指令上的。對我這種希望快速上手嵌入式$ ext{DSP}$項目的人來說,這種深度和廣度兼具的內容實在太寶貴瞭。書中對固定點運算的討論尤為細緻,給齣瞭大量的溢齣和捨入誤差的實例分析,並提供瞭有效的處理技巧,這在實際的嵌入式係統開發中是至關重要的“避坑指南”。
本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度,google,bing,sogou 等
© 2025 book.cndgn.com All Rights Reserved. 新城书站 版權所有